Walden is very pleased to announce that Vice President and Senior Project Manager Nora Brew has been recognized as a Top Engineer at the 2025 Long Island Business News (LIBN) Real Estate, Architecture & Engineering Awards. Nora was honored at an awards presentation on Monday, June 23rd. She attended the event along with other members of Walden’s team. It was a great evening, and we are delighted that Nora received this well-deserved recognition.

The Real Estate, Architecture & Engineering Awards ceremony is held annually and highlights individuals, companies, and projects that have made exceptional contributions to Long Island’s growth and development. Nora received the Top Engineer award after being nominated by a fellow Walden employee and selected by a panel of judges. According to the LIBN, judges make their selections based on the degree to which “the candidate or organization has made a significant impact in their respective industries in the Long Island community.” Being community-oriented is one of Walden’s core values, and Nora exemplifies this quality.

Nora began working at Walden in 2005 and has over three decades of experience in engineering, environmental consulting, and project management. Her wide-ranging expertise includes regulatory compliance, site investigation and remediation, hazardous waste handling, petroleum and chemical bulk storage design, contract administration, grant writing and management, environmental audits and assessments, construction oversight, and bid document preparation.

Nora is a licensed Professional Engineer (P.E.) in the states of New York, Connecticut, Massachusetts, and Rhode Island.
